Painting Description
"Etude De Quatre Tetes D'enfants" (Study of Four Children's Heads) is a captivating work by the renowned French Impressionist painter Pierre-Auguste Renoir. Created in the late 19th century, this study exemplifies Renoir's masterful ability to capture the innocence and charm of childhood through his delicate brushwork and keen eye for detail. The painting features four individual portraits of children, each rendered with a distinct personality and expression, showcasing Renoir's exceptional talent in portraiture.
Renoir, a leading figure in the Impressionist movement, is celebrated for his vibrant use of color and light, as well as his focus on everyday scenes and intimate moments. In "Etude De Quatre Tetes D'enfants," he employs a soft, luminous palette that enhances the youthful vitality of his subjects. The children's faces are depicted with a tender realism, highlighting their rosy cheeks, bright eyes, and gentle smiles. This study not only reflects Renoir's technical prowess but also his deep affection for his subjects, often drawing inspiration from his own family and close friends.
The composition of the painting is both simple and sophisticated, with each child's head occupying a distinct space on the canvas, yet harmoniously arranged to create a cohesive whole. Renoir's brushstrokes are fluid and expressive, capturing the subtle nuances of light and shadow that give the children's faces a lifelike quality. This work is a testament to Renoir's enduring fascination with the human form and his ability to convey emotion through his art.
"Etude De Quatre Tetes D'enfants" remains a cherished example of Renoir's contribution to the world of art, embodying the warmth and beauty that characterize much of his oeuvre. It continues to be admired by art enthusiasts and scholars alike, serving as a poignant reminder of the timeless appeal of Renoir's work.
